Solution for -18=-34w-4w^2 equation:



-18=-34w-4w^2
We move all terms to the left:
-18-(-34w-4w^2)=0
We get rid of parentheses
4w^2+34w-18=0
a = 4; b = 34; c = -18;
Δ = b2-4ac
Δ = 342-4·4·(-18)
Δ = 1444
The delta value is higher than zero, so the equation has two solutions
We use following formulas to calculate our solutions:
$w_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$
$w_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$

$\sqrt{\Delta}=\sqrt{1444}=38$
$w_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(34)-38}{2*4}=\frac{-72}{8} =-9 $
$w_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(34)+38}{2*4}=\frac{4}{8} =1/2 $
